O que é: Query language syntax
A sintaxe da linguagem de consulta, também conhecida como query language syntax, é um conjunto de regras e estruturas que define como as consultas ou pesquisas são formuladas e interpretadas em um determinado sistema ou linguagem de programação. Essa sintaxe é essencial para a comunicação efetiva entre os usuários e os sistemas de banco de dados, permitindo que eles expressem suas necessidades e obtenham os resultados desejados.
Importância da sintaxe da linguagem de consulta
A sintaxe da linguagem de consulta desempenha um papel crucial na interação entre os usuários e os sistemas de banco de dados. Ela define a estrutura e a gramática correta para a formulação de consultas, garantindo que os comandos sejam interpretados corretamente e que os resultados sejam precisos. Sem uma sintaxe adequada, as consultas podem ser mal interpretadas ou até mesmo resultar em erros, comprometendo a eficiência e a eficácia das operações de pesquisa.
Elementos da sintaxe da linguagem de consulta
A sintaxe da linguagem de consulta é composta por diversos elementos que permitem a formulação correta das consultas. Alguns desses elementos incluem:
1. Palavras-chave
As palavras-chave são termos reservados que possuem um significado específico dentro da linguagem de consulta. Elas são utilizadas para indicar ações, operadores lógicos, restrições e outros elementos essenciais para a construção das consultas. Exemplos de palavras-chave comuns incluem “SELECT”, “FROM”, “WHERE” e “ORDER BY”.
2. Operadores
Os operadores são símbolos ou palavras que representam ações ou relações entre os elementos da consulta. Eles permitem a realização de operações matemáticas, comparações, junções de tabelas e outras manipulações de dados. Alguns exemplos de operadores incluem “=”, “>”, “<", "AND", "OR" e "LIKE".
3. Funções
As funções são blocos de código pré-definidos que realizam operações específicas nos dados. Elas podem ser utilizadas para executar cálculos, formatar resultados, extrair informações ou realizar outras tarefas relacionadas ao processamento das consultas. Exemplos de funções comuns incluem “SUM”, “AVG”, “COUNT” e “CONCAT”.
4. Cláusulas
As cláusulas são elementos opcionais que permitem a adição de restrições ou condições às consultas. Elas são utilizadas para filtrar os resultados, ordenar os dados, agrupar informações e realizar outras operações avançadas. Exemplos de cláusulas incluem “WHERE”, “GROUP BY”, “HAVING” e “ORDER BY”.
Exemplos de sintaxe da linguagem de consulta
A sintaxe da linguagem de consulta pode variar dependendo do sistema ou linguagem de programação utilizada. No entanto, existem algumas estruturas comuns que podem ser encontradas em várias plataformas. A seguir, apresentamos alguns exemplos de sintaxe da linguagem de consulta em SQL, uma das linguagens de consulta mais populares:
1. Consulta básica
A consulta básica em SQL utiliza a palavra-chave “SELECT” para especificar as colunas desejadas e a cláusula “FROM” para indicar a tabela de origem dos dados. Por exemplo:
SELECT coluna1, coluna2 FROM tabela;
2. Consulta com condições
É possível adicionar condições às consultas utilizando a cláusula “WHERE”. Por exemplo, para selecionar apenas os registros que atendem a determinada condição, podemos utilizar a seguinte sintaxe:
SELECT coluna1, coluna2 FROM tabela WHERE condição;
3. Consulta com ordenação
A ordenação dos resultados pode ser realizada utilizando a cláusula “ORDER BY”. Por exemplo, para ordenar os registros em ordem crescente com base em uma determinada coluna, podemos utilizar a seguinte sintaxe:
SELECT coluna1, coluna2 FROM tabela ORDER BY coluna ASC;
4. Consulta com junção de tabelas
A junção de tabelas permite combinar informações de diferentes tabelas em uma única consulta. Isso é feito utilizando a palavra-chave “JOIN” e especificando as condições de junção. Por exemplo:
SELECT coluna1, coluna2 FROM tabela1 JOIN tabela2 ON tabela1.coluna = tabela2.coluna;
Conclusão
A sintaxe da linguagem de consulta é fundamental para a formulação correta e eficiente de consultas em sistemas de banco de dados. Ela define as regras e estruturas necessárias para a comunicação entre os usuários e os sistemas, garantindo a precisão e a eficácia dos resultados obtidos. Ao compreender e dominar a sintaxe da linguagem de consulta, os profissionais de marketing e criação de glossários para internet podem otimizar suas estratégias de SEO e melhorar o desempenho de suas pesquisas no Google.